How much do the training loft j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 4, 2026, the average hourly pay for the training loft in the United States is $42.21,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$27.88 and $53.85 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Personal Trainer at The Training Loft,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Personal Trainer at The Training Loft, you need a solid understanding of exercise science, program design, and anatomy, typically supported by certifications such as NASM or ACE. Familiarity with fitness assessment tools, workout tracking software, and gym equipment is essential. Exceptional interpersonal skills, motivation, and the ability to tailor communication to diverse clients make someone stand out in this role. These skills ensure safe, effective training programs and foster lasting client relationships that drive individual progress and business success.

What is The Training Loft?

The Training Loft is a private fitness studio that offers personalized training programs, group fitness classes, and wellness coaching. Unlike large commercial gyms, The Training Loft focuses on individualized attention in a smaller, supportive environment. Clients work with professional trainers to achieve their health and fitness goals through customized workouts, nutritional guidance, and continuous motivation. The studio typically caters to people of all fitness levels, from beginners to advanced athletes, aiming to provide a welcoming and effective fitness experience.
